Storyteller notes:
Plans for Act 3
With the players forced to prove their innocence, more trials come their way from other sources. A large number of questions were posed and information were shared in this chapter of the tale.

Lastly, since I originally tied this up to my Time of Judgment games, I had to find a way to remove them to make the mortals shine in this story. So I had some strange entity visit the crucible and have them "choose to face Destiny" and cause the Time of Judgment to shine on them instead. So while the Kindred die a quiet Wormwood death, the Garou fight their battles in the Umbra unnoticed, the Mages lauch their fight in the Astral planes unseen and the Changeling softly die a forgotten death, the Projectors face the coming of what they have learned is called Grandmother.
